Easy Vegetable Side Dish: Bacon & Brown Sugar Green Beans

SarahBeth
A southern, home-style favorite for every holiday or bbq cookout. These brown sugar and bacon green beans are slow-cooked and easy to prepare. The sweet and savory flavors of this easy vegetable side dish compliments a variety of menus!
Course Sides
Servings 20 people

Ingredients
  

  • 8 14.5 oz Canned Green Beans, French Style Drained
  • 1/2 lb bacon Fried & Crumbled
  • 1 cup Brown Sugar
  • 6 tbsp melted butter
  • 1/4 cup Soy Sauce
  • 1 tbsp garlic powder

Instructions
 

  • Place drained green beans and crumbled bacon in slow cooker.
  • In a small mixing bowl, add remaining ingredients. Mix with a small whisk until all ingredients are incorporated.
  • Pour sauce mixture over green beans and bacon, fold ingredients to evenly distribute sauce.
  • Cook on low for 3 1/2 - 4 hours or until beans are heated thoroughly. Serve hot and enjoy!
